Ladli Scheme (Delhi)

Financial security deposit for Delhi's girl children, payable at 18

What it provides

Financial security scheme for the girl child: government deposits into a fixed instrument at birth/school-entry milestones, payable to the girl on completing Class 12 at age 18.

Benefits breakdown

Deposit at milestonesStaggered deposits at birth/school-entry stages (verify current amounts)Payable to the girl on completing Class 12 / turning 18

Who’s eligible

Girl child born in Delhi (or whose family has lived in Delhi for a specified period) on or after 1 January 2008, family income within prescribed limits.

Documents required

  • Birth certificate
  • Aadhaar card of parents and child
  • Income certificate
  • Delhi residence proof
  • Bank account details

How to apply

In-person / offline

  1. Visit the Department of Women & Child Development, Delhi, at the local WCD district office
  2. Submit birth certificate, income and residence proof
  3. Application verified and processed for the staggered deposit

Helpline

Available on wcd.delhi.gov.in

FAQs

Is there a birth date cut-off?

Yes — the girl generally must be born on or after 1 January 2008; verify exact current cut-off with the Delhi WCD department.
